OMI - Give available working modes

Command overview:

Command returns acessible working modes.

Format: OMI <CR><LF>

Accessible responses:

OMI <CR><LF>
n_”Mode name” <CR><LF>:
n_”Modename” <CR><LF>
OK <CR><LF>

- command carried out, accessible working

modes returned

OMI_I <CR><LF>

- command understood but not accessible at

this moment

Mode name

– parameter, working mode name, inserted inbetween inverted

comas. The name takes form given on a particular balance display, it is provided in

a caurrently selected language.
n

– parameter, decimal value determining working mode number

n →

1 – Weighing

2 – Parts Counting

3 – Deviations

4 – Dosing

5 – Formulas

6 – Animal Weighing

8 – Density of Solid Bodies

9 – Density of Liquids

10 – Peak Hold

11 – Totalizing

12 – Checkweighin

13 – Statistics

14 – Pipettes Calibration

CAUTION: Working modes numbering is identical for each kind of balance. The

numbers are assigned to working modes names. Some balances give only the

number as a response.

Example 1

:


Command

:

OMI <CR><LF>

- give accessible working modes


Response

:

OMI <CR><LF>

- accessible working modes are given;

2_”Parts Counting” <CR><LF>

number + name

4_”Dosing” <CR><LF>

12_”Checkweighing” <CR><LF>

OK <CR><LF>

- command carried out
